Description: This is a framed giclee print of Philip's Place. The original is an 11"x14" pastel painting of a two-story log cabin. This building is located just one quarter mile down the road from the Country Church location in Stevenson, Alabama. Unlike the old country church building, the cabin still exists. This cabin was built in 1820, relocated and restored in 1979. It was given the name, Philip's Place, in honor of the current owner's son who was accidentally killed at age 15.
